This 1958 Classic GMC Truck hides a Camero heart!

A turquoise 1958 GMC Apache pulled us in with classic lines, then surprised us with a 2016 heartbeat: a 5.3 V8, 6L80, four-wheel discs, cold AC, and the kind of road manners that beg for long miles. The New Kia Sorento: efficiency in a family CUV?

The 2025 Kia Sorento Hybrid SX-Prestige is a three-row midsize crossover blending efficiency and upscale appointments. Its turbocharged 1.6-L four-cylinder plus electric motor deliver 227 hp and 258 lb-ft of torque via a 6-speed automatic and standard AWD. Fuel economy is rated at 34 mpg combined …
